What's going on with FEMA? During his first domestic trip as president, Trump announced plans to overhaul the Federal Emergency Management Agency while visiting hurricane-ravaged North Carolina. He criticized FEMA's response to Hurricane Helene, promising to 'do a good job' and extend the deadline for hotel assistance for thousands of families. Trump also hinted at shifting more responsibility to individual states for disaster response.
